Size, Weight and Filter Thread
The size and weight are crucial factors to consider when searching for your next lens. Sigma 100-400mm F5-6.3 OS has a maximum diameter of 86mm and a total length of 197mm when not extended. It weighs 1135g / 40.0 oz .

Weather Sealings
The Sigma 100-400mm F5-6.3 OS is a weather-sealed lens, which provides extra protection to prevent water and dust get inside the lens and camera body under light rain, snow and wind. Tripod Collar
With a total length of 197mm and a weight of 1135g, the Sigma 100-400mm F5-6.3 OS is a large lens. Fortunately, it comes with a tripod collar which you can use to attach the lens directly to a tripod or monopod instead of attaching the camera. This connection helps to better balance the lens/kit combination.
Zoom Method
Sigma 100-400mm F5-6.3 OS features Rotary (extending) zoom method where the length of the lens changes as you zoom in or out. This makes it possible to design the lens with a smaller minimum length ( generally when it is zoomed out) compared to internal zoom lenses. The disadvantages of this design are being harder to seal against dust and moisture, weight balance shifting while zooming and zoom creep in certain lenses.

Zoom Lock
Sigma 100-400mm F5-6.3 OS has a Zoom lock feature which eliminates Zoom creep where focal length of the lens changes with gravity when it's held downwards or upwards.
Maximum Magnification Ratio
Sigma 100-400mm F5-6.3 OS has a Max Magnification Ratio of 0.24x with a minimum focusing distance of 1.1m .

Aperture
Sigma 100-400mm F5-6.3 OS is a variable aperture lens with a max aperture of f5 and a minimum aperture of f22 at 100mm, and a max aperture of f6.3 and minimum aperture of f29 at 400mm .
